1) Deliveries & Loading Docks = Hitchhiking Pests
Did you know German roaches and stored-product pests often arrive inside corrugate, pallets, and shrink-wrap? Open bay doors are express lanes.
Helpful Hits
- Set a receiving SOP: inspect boxes, break down corrugate daily, and store 6″ off floor, 18″ from walls.
- Keep dock seals tight; install door sweeps and air curtains where practical.
- Sweep/zip-vac dock debris at shift change.

2) Dumpsters, Grease, and Nightly Trash Routines
Did you know one overflowing bin can attract flies, roaches, and rodents from half a block away?
Helpful Hits
- Position dumpsters 15–25 ft from doors; keep lids closed and pads clean.
- Schedule grease trap and pad wash-downs; fix leaky compactors.
- Use tight-fitting internal cans with liners; tie off nightly.

3) Breakrooms & Tenant Kitchens: High-Frequency Hotspots
Did you know crumbs under appliances and overnight pet food attract ants and roaches fast?
Helpful Hits
- Adopt a “clean desk & clean counter” close-out: wipe, sweep, and empty cans nightly.
- Store snacks in sealed containers; label & date community items.
- Pull mini-fridges quarterly for a quick sweep-and-sanitize.

4) Drains, Leaks & Condensation Feed Infestations
Did you know fruit flies can breed in organic film inside floor drains in as little as 48–72 hours?
Helpful Hits
- Use enzyme drain maintenance; cap/cover unused drains.
- Fix slow leaks, sweating lines, and standing water.
- Keep mop buckets emptied and stored dry.

5) Landscaping, Lighting & Roof Lines
Did you know birds and roof rats love dense ivy, fruiting trees, and warm signage?
Helpful Hits
- Trim shrubs 12–18″ from the building; elevate or relocate dense plantings.
- Switch to warm LED/“bug” bulbs at doors; relocate lights away from entries.
- Screen roof/HVAC penetrations; maintain bird-proofing where needed.

6) “One-Off” Service ≠ Compliance
Did you know many audit findings (HACCP, AIB, SQF, local health) cite documentation, monitoring devices, and corrective actions—not just pest sightings?
Helpful Hits
- Keep a centralized Pest Management Binder: licenses, SDS, device maps, trending reports, corrective actions.
- Ensure devices are numbered, mapped, dated, and serviced on schedule.
- Log staff sightings early—tiny clues prevent big shutdowns.
